Flash教程:制作下雪场景动画效果指南

平面设计 2025-03-06 15:04www.168986.cn平面设计培训

探索AS3的新世界:编程思维的转变与下雪效果的魅力

亲爱的同学们,你是否对Flash中的AS3.0充满好奇?或者在学习过程中遇到了一些困惑?欢迎来到我们的学院论坛,这里是一个交流心得、共享知识的地方。今天,我们将通过一项引人入胜的入门练习——制作下雪效果,来深入挖掘AS3.0的魅力,同时与AS2.0版本进行对比,更好地理解两者之间的差异。

让我们简要了解一下AS3的一些基础知识。相较于AS2.0,AS3.0带来了许多重大的改变,其中最引人注目的是编程习惯的转变。在AS3的世界里,我们不再使用诸如attachMovie这样的命令来将库中的元件加载到舞台上。这是因为AS3更加强调面向对象编程的理念。

面向对象编程是一种编程范式,它强调将现实世界中的事物抽象为计算机中的对象。在面向对象编程中,有两个核心概念:类和对象。类是对象的模板,它定义了一组具有共同属性和方法的对象的集合。例如,“动物”是一个类,它涵盖了所有动物的特征和行为。而对象则是类的实例,比如一只狗或一只猫。

在AS3的世界里,要将一个在舞台上的对象(显式对象)加载进来,我们需要先定义一个类,然后创建这个类的一个实例。具体来说,我们需要在库中右击元件,打开连接面板,为类命名。接着,在场景的帧动作中,通过代码来创建这个类的实例并将其添加到舞台上。

回到我们的下雪效果实践。假设库中有一个代表雪花的元件。在AS3中,我们可以按照上述步骤将其加载到舞台上。例如,我们可以先定义一个类,然后通过代码创建一个该类的实例,并将其雪花元件放置在舞台的特定位置。值得注意的是,与AS2.0相比,AS3需要我们更深入地理解编程逻辑和面向对象的思想。

通过这个简单的例子,我们能够感受到AS3.0的魅力以及其与AS2.0的不同。同学们可以在我们的论坛中分享更多的学习心得和体验,一起交流进步。如果你对AS3的更多特性或应用有任何疑问,也欢迎在论坛中提问。我们将竭尽所能为你解答疑惑,共同探索AS3的新世界。

我们还可以进一步探索AS3.0的其他功能,如强大的动画效果、丰富的交互设计等。我们还可以尝试将AS3.0与其他技术结合,如HTML5、CSS3等,创造出更多令人惊叹的视觉效果和交互体验。

AS3.0是一个充满魅力的新世界,它等待着我们去探索、去发现。让我们一起走进这个新世界,用编程思维创造无限可能!

Copyright © 2016-2025 www.168986.cn 狼蚁网络 版权所有 Power by